Cabeco Beach – Peace and Space (30 min drive)

This beach is still a bit of a local secret, which makes it perfect if you're craving peace and space. The soft sand stretches on forever, the waves are gentle, and it’s never too crowded—even in summer.

When we go, we almost always stop at Sem Espinhas for lunch. Their prawn salad is a favourite, and the rosé is surprisingly good—light, crisp, and exactly what you want on a beach day. Come for the tranquility, stay for the food, and don’t forget your camera for the golden hour light.

Fuseta – Authentic Algarve Vibes (25 min drive)

Fuseta has that classic Algarve feel: bobbing fishing boats, friendly locals, and laid-back charm. You can either walk or catch a little ferry over to the beach on the barrier island. The lagoon side is calm and great for swimming, while the ocean side has more of a wild, open feel.

After your swim, we recommend heading to Bor d'Água for a cold beer with a view of the water. It’s the kind of place where time slows down in the best way. If you stick around for dinner, there are plenty of great seafood spots right by the harbour.

Praia de Faro – Easygoing and Full of Nature (35 min drive)

This beach is part of the Ria Formosa Natural Park, which means you’re likely to spot birds and wildlife along the way. The beach itself is long, sandy, and surprisingly uncrowded if you come early. There's something here for everyone—sunbathing, beach bars, gentle swimming, and even nature walks through the dunes.

It’s one of our top picks when we want to mix beach time with a bit of exploring (or just a lazy drink with a view).

Quarteira – Lively Beach Days (40 min drive)

Quarteira is great when you're in the mood for a bit more atmosphere. There’s a long stretch of beach, a lovely promenade, and everything you need close by—cafés, shops, and plenty of people-watching.

We often head to the beach near BJ Ocean Bar, which has comfy seating, sea views, and a relaxed vibe that’s perfect for a slow afternoon. If you’re feeling active, you can rent paddleboards or kayaks right on the beach.

Vale do Lobo – Cliffs and Class (45 min drive)

This one’s a little more upscale, but still totally worth a visit—especially for the red cliffs that frame the beach so beautifully. The sand is soft, the water is usually calm, and the views are just incredible.

Izzy’s Beach Restaurant is a must if you’re there around lunchtime—their salad is fresh, tasty, and best enjoyed with your feet in the sand and a glass of something cold in hand. It’s laid-back luxury at its best.

Praia da Marinha – A Postcard Come to Life (45 min drive)

This beach is the classic Algarve image: golden cliffs, turquoise water, and stunning rock formations. It’s breathtaking. But a quick heads-up—get there early. There are only a few parking spots and it fills up fast, especially in summer. But it’s absolutely worth it.

If you’re up for a bit more adventure, nearby Benagil Cave is unforgettable. You’ll need to take a kayak, SUP, or boat to get there—but stepping inside this sunlit cave is one of those "wow" moments you’ll remember forever.
